#f18333 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#f18333 is composed of 94.5% red, 51.4% green and 20%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 45.6% magenta, 78.8% yellow and 5.5% black. It has a hue angle of 25.3 degrees, a saturation of 87.2% and a lightness of 57.3%. #f18333 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ff66 with #e30700. Closest websafe color is: #ff9933.

#f18333 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#f18333 has RGB values of R:241, G:131, B:51 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.46, Y:0.79, K:0.05. Its decimal value is 15827763.
